STUFF D NEAR ME​ 6.6 30

stuff d near me​ 6.6 30

Finding Stuff D: A novel Shopping Expertise in SingaporeIn case you are on the hunt for unique and fashionable items, "Stuff D" may be just the place for you. This shop features a diverse variety of products, from quirky devices to classy household décor, catering to a wide array of tastes and interests. With its concentrate on distinctive merchan

read more